| Gene Name | NPR2 natriuretic peptide receptor B/guanylate cyclase B (atrionatriuretic peptide receptor B) [ Homo sapiens ] |
| Gene Symbol | NPR2 |
| Synonyms | AMDM; ANPb; NPRB; ANPRB; GUC2B; NPRBi; GUCY2B |
| Gene Description | natriuretic peptide receptor B/guanylate cyclase B (atrionatriuretic peptide receptor B) |
| Gene ID | 4882 |
| Uni Prot ID | P20594 |
| m RNA Refseq | NM_003995.3 |
| Protein Refseq | NP_003986.2 |
| Chromosome Location | 9p21-p12 |
| Function | ATP binding; GTP binding; guanylate cyclase activity; hormone binding; natriuretic peptide receptor activity; protein kinase activity; receptor activity; transmembrane signaling receptor activity; |
| Pathway | Purine metabolism, organism-specific biosystem; Purine metabolism, conserved biosystem; Vascular smooth muscle contraction, organism-specific biosystem; Vascular smooth muscle contraction, conserved biosystem; |
| MIM | 108961 |
